Abstract

There are provided low expansion transparent glass-ceramics obtained by heat treating a base glass produced at a relatively low melting temperature of 1530° C. or below. The glass-ceramics have an average linear thermal expansion coefficient within a range from +6×10−7/° C. to +35×10−7/° C., 80% transmittance wavelength (T80) of 700 nm or below, internal transmittance of 75% or over at light wavelength of 1550 nm, heat resisting temperature of 800° C. or over and Young's modulus of 90 GPa or over. The glass-ceramics comprise SiO2, Al2O3, MgO, CaO, BaO, ZnO, Li2O, TiO2 and ZrO2 and contain β-quartz or β-quartz solid solution as a predominant crystal phase. There are also provided optical waveguide elements and an arrayed waveguide grating (AWG) type planar lightwave circuit utilizing these glass-ceramics.
